Major Components of a Stihl Chainsaw



External Components



The external parts of a Stihl chainsaw are designed for user interaction and safety. Here is a detailed look at each:


  1. Guide Bar


    • The long, flat metal bar that guides the chain during cutting.

    • Available in various lengths depending on the model and application.


  2. Cutting Chain


    • The loop of sharp teeth that rotates around the guide bar to cut wood.

    • Features cutting teeth, depth gauges, and drive links.


  3. Engine Housing


    • The main body that contains the engine, controls, and safety features.


  4. Handle(s)


    • Designed for grip and control during operation.

    • Often includes trigger controls for throttle and safety switches.


  5. Chain Brake


    • A safety feature that stops the chain immediately in case of kickback or operator trigger activation.

    • Usually activated by a front hand guard or a separate lever.


  6. Muffler


    • Reduces engine noise and directs exhaust gases away from the user.


  7. Starter Handle and Assembly


    • Used to manually start the engine through a pull cord mechanism.


  8. Fuel and Oil Caps


    • Access points for refueling the engine with gasoline and chain/bar oil.




Internal Components



The internal parts of a Stihl chainsaw are responsible for converting fuel into mechanical motion, controlling the chain's rotation, and ensuring safety and durability.


  1. Engine (Usually 2-stroke)


    • Provides the power necessary to rotate the chain and drive the saw.

    • Requires mixing of oil and gasoline for operation.


  2. Carburetor


    • Mixes air and fuel in proper proportions for combustion.


  3. Ignition System


    • Includes spark plug, ignition coil, and electronic controls to ignite the fuel-air mixture.


  4. Chain Sprocket


    • Driven by the engine, it rotates the chain around the guide bar.


  5. Clutch


    • Engages and disengages the chain from the engine depending on throttle position.


  6. Air Filter


    • Filters dust and debris from entering the engine, prolonging its life.


  7. Oil Pump


    • Controls the flow of chain lubrication oil to reduce wear and overheating.




Interpreting the Diagram of a Stihl Chainsaw



Understanding the diagram involves recognizing how the components are interconnected. Here are tips for interpreting a typical diagram:


  1. Identify the External View


    • Locate parts like the guide bar, chain, handle, and safety features.


  2. Trace Internal Pathways


    • Observe how fuel flows from the tank to the carburetor, then into the combustion chamber.

    • Follow the chain drive mechanism from the engine's sprocket to the guide bar.


  3. Note Safety Features


    • Identify the chain brake, throttle lock, and anti-vibration mounts.


  4. Understand Maintenance Points


    • Locate oil and fuel caps, air filter access, and chain tension adjustment points.




Using labeled diagrams or schematics can help in troubleshooting issues such as chain slippage, engine failure, or fuel problems.
